|
今天學(xué)一下plc8位密碼鎖的控制
用PLC設(shè)計(jì)一個(gè)8位的密碼鎖,實(shí)現(xiàn)對(duì)重要場(chǎng)所的安全門(mén)禁控制,控制要求如下:
采用鍵盤(pán)實(shí)現(xiàn)密碼的輸入、設(shè)置、復(fù)位等操作
輸入密碼正確時(shí),執(zhí)行開(kāi)門(mén)信號(hào);
密碼輸入錯(cuò)誤三次以上時(shí),報(bào)警燈閃爍,密碼輸入錯(cuò)誤5次以上時(shí)鎖定鍵盤(pán),同時(shí)警鈴響起,報(bào)警燈亮;
在密碼輸入正確后,可以允許重置密碼、復(fù)位密碼操作。
畫(huà)出系統(tǒng)框圖、電氣布局圖、主接線(xiàn)圖、功能框圖、時(shí)序圖、PLC I/O分配表、PLC接線(xiàn)圖、流程圖、順序功能框圖、梯形圖
在模擬軟件上仿真動(dòng)作過(guò)程,并對(duì)仿真過(guò)程進(jìn)行記錄。
1.5 設(shè)計(jì)思路
由于是初次接觸PLC編程實(shí)踐,能否把把書(shū)上的知識(shí)靈活的運(yùn)用是重要的前提,需要自行查閱資料,設(shè)計(jì)方案,不斷嘗試。
首先應(yīng)查閱課題相關(guān)資料,了解其工作原理,并對(duì)其進(jìn)行硬件方案設(shè)計(jì),完成后設(shè)計(jì)軟件方案,再將軟硬件結(jié)合進(jìn)行方案驗(yàn)證,利用STEP7進(jìn)行軟件編程, 使用PLCSIM進(jìn)行仿真實(shí)驗(yàn)驗(yàn)證方案可行性。
利用SIMATIC Manager編寫(xiě)PLC設(shè)計(jì)一個(gè)8位的密碼鎖,實(shí)現(xiàn)對(duì)重要場(chǎng)所的安全門(mén)禁控制,控制要求如下:
采用鍵盤(pán)實(shí)現(xiàn)密碼的輸入、設(shè)置、復(fù)位等操作;
輸入密碼正確時(shí),執(zhí)行開(kāi)門(mén)信號(hào);
密碼輸入錯(cuò)誤三次以上時(shí),報(bào)警燈閃爍,密碼輸入錯(cuò)誤5次以上時(shí)鎖定鍵盤(pán),同時(shí)警鈴響起,報(bào)警燈亮;
在密碼輸入正確后,可以允許重置密碼、復(fù)位密碼操作。
2.2 設(shè)計(jì)目標(biāo)
通過(guò)對(duì)8位密碼鎖的設(shè)計(jì)實(shí)踐,將對(duì)以往課內(nèi)學(xué)習(xí)的只是進(jìn)行鞏固與實(shí)踐,有助于培養(yǎng)我們對(duì)PLC編程的理解與應(yīng)用,鍛煉我們解決實(shí)際工程問(wèn)題、查閱文獻(xiàn)、產(chǎn)品手冊(cè)、圖書(shū)資料和書(shū)寫(xiě)技術(shù)文檔的能力,并掌握分析問(wèn)題、解決問(wèn)題的思路。
基于PLC設(shè)計(jì)一個(gè)8位門(mén)禁密碼鎖,該密碼鎖帶有15個(gè)按鈕輸入,3個(gè)輸出,其中10個(gè)輸入按鈕為0~9的數(shù)字密碼輸入,另外5個(gè)分別為輸入、確認(rèn)、復(fù)位、更改和重置;3個(gè)輸出為門(mén)禁電機(jī)(開(kāi)門(mén)信號(hào))、蜂鳴器(報(bào)警鈴)和報(bào)警燈。
2.3 需求分析
在課題要求當(dāng)中,采用鍵盤(pán)實(shí)現(xiàn)密碼的輸入、設(shè)置、復(fù)位等操作。要實(shí)現(xiàn)上述控制要求,需要采用PLC,通過(guò)梯形圖來(lái)完成。PLC輸入端需要接入15個(gè)控制按鈕,分別用不同的按鈕代表不同的操作,有輸入、確認(rèn)、0~9的數(shù)字輸入、復(fù)位、更改和重置等操作,按下輸入按鈕,輸入數(shù)字密碼,并對(duì)輸入位數(shù)計(jì)數(shù),若密碼輸入中發(fā)現(xiàn)錯(cuò)誤,可按下復(fù)位,清空計(jì)數(shù),允許重新輸入。再按下確認(rèn)鍵驗(yàn)證密碼, 輸入密碼正確時(shí),允許修改密碼[10]。
同時(shí)要求輸入密碼正確時(shí),執(zhí)行開(kāi)門(mén)信號(hào)。在密碼正確后輸出信號(hào)控制門(mén)禁電機(jī)接觸器,以控制門(mén)禁電機(jī)運(yùn)行。
要求密碼輸入錯(cuò)誤三次以上時(shí),報(bào)警燈閃爍,密碼輸入錯(cuò)誤5次以上時(shí)鎖定鍵盤(pán),同時(shí)警鈴響起,報(bào)警燈亮。密碼驗(yàn)證錯(cuò)誤時(shí),對(duì)其計(jì)數(shù),正確時(shí)清零,當(dāng)達(dá)到三次時(shí),輸出脈沖信號(hào),使報(bào)警燈閃爍。達(dá)到五次時(shí),輸出兩個(gè)控制信號(hào),使報(bào)警燈常亮,警鈴響起,同時(shí)斷開(kāi)密碼輸入功能,是鍵盤(pán)鎖定。
密碼正確后,應(yīng)允許更改密碼,按下更改后,輸入8位密碼,將作為新的密碼,在一次輸入密碼正確后,允許將密碼重置。以實(shí)現(xiàn)課題中要求的在密碼輸入正確后,可以允許重置密碼、復(fù)位密碼操作。
根據(jù)上述分析,實(shí)現(xiàn)方案應(yīng)包括硬件方案和軟件方案。硬件方案需要選擇PLC控制器以及相關(guān)的低壓電器,并完成電氣控制原理圖、PLC的I/O分配、PLC的接線(xiàn)圖等。軟件方案需要畫(huà)時(shí)序圖、順序功能框圖,并編寫(xiě)梯形圖以完成對(duì)門(mén)禁電機(jī)和報(bào)警的邏輯控制,并進(jìn)行仿真和演示驗(yàn)證。
|
|